Address bc1pgmpdnkdyxs6qp2we865tz43umrssvsqweaxvz2cuq5gp9zz6e6tstuj3wa

sat balance
2883
inscriptions
runes balances
DEPIN•ECO•DEAI: 0.7657688𝓓
DEPIN•RUNE•DEAI: 120.76576883𝔻
outputs